What is a Tensile Strength Tester?
A tensile strength tester, also known as a tensile testing machine or equipment, is designed to apply a controlled tensile force to a material sample until it fails. The key parameters measured during this test include the maximum load a material can withstand (ultimate tensile strength), the amount of elongation before breaking (ductility), and the yield strength, which indicates when a material begins to deform plastically. These properties are essential in various industries, including construction, aerospace, automotive, and manufacturing.
The Importance of Choosing the Right Manufacturer
Selecting the right manufacturer for tensile strength testers is vital for obtaining accurate and reliable testing results. Here are some key factors to consider when evaluating tensile strength tester manufacturers
1. Quality of Equipment A reputable manufacturer will use high-grade materials and the latest technology to produce durable and precise testing machines. Equipment should comply with international standards, such as ASTM, ISO, and DIN, to ensure accuracy in testing results.
2. Range of Models Different materials require different testing techniques. A good manufacturer's lineup should include a variety of tensile testers that can handle a wide range of materials, from metals and plastics to composites and textiles.
3. Customization Options Industries have varying testing requirements. The ideal manufacturer should offer customization options to meet specific needs, ensuring that the tensile strength tester can be tailored to particular materials or testing protocols.
4. Technical Support and Training Manufacturers that provide comprehensive technical support, including installation, maintenance, and training for end-users, will ensure that the equipment is used effectively and safely. This support is crucial for obtaining accurate results and prolonging the lifespan of the testing machine.
5. Reputation and Reviews Researching a manufacturer's reputation in the industry can provide insights into their reliability and customer satisfaction. User reviews and testimonials can help gauge the performance of their testers and the quality of their customer service.
Major Suppliers in the Industry
When it comes to procuring tensile strength testers, several key suppliers are recognized for their high-quality products
1. Instron A leading name in materials testing solutions, Instron offers a range of tensile testing machines suitable for various applications, including universal testing systems that can carry out tensile, compressive, and flexural tests.
2. Shimadzu Known for precision and innovation, Shimadzu provides tensile testers that are widely used in laboratories and industries for accurate tensile testing across a range of materials.
3. MTS Systems Corporation MTS specializes in advanced testing systems and solutions. Their tensile strength testers are equipped with sophisticated software for data analysis and can be customized for specific testing needs.
4. ZwickRoell This manufacturer is known for its reliable tensile testing machines that cater to various material types, along with excellent support for testing standards and methodologies.
